Jennifer Lopez’s love life!
Over the years, the 56-year-old entertainer has been in some very high-profiled relationships with actors, musicians, and athletes.
Jennifer has been married four times now, and we bet you don’t remember who all of her ex-husbands are!
Now that she’s single again, we’re taking a look back at Jennifer’s dating history.
Jennifer first started dating Sean “Diddy” Combs in 1999 after meeting on set of a music video. They dated on and off for a few years before splitting for good in 2001.
Jennifer met dancer Cris Judd on set of her “Love Don’t Cost a Thing” music video and married in September 2001. They split up in June 2002 and finalized their divorce in 2003.
Jennifer met Ben while filming their movie Gigli in late 2001 and started dating shortly after before getting engaged in November 2002. They were planning on getting married on September 14, 2003, but called off their wedding four days before due to “excessive media attention.
They ended their engagement in January 2004.
Shortly after her split from Alex Rodriguez in April 2021, Jennifer rekindled her romance with Ben and they married in 2022.
After weeks of rumored marital troubles, Jennifer filed for divorce from Ben after two years of marriage
Jennifer married her third husband Marc Anthony in June 2004, five months after ending her first engagement to Ben.
She and the 52-year-old Latin superstar welcomed twins Emme and Max in February 2008.
Jennifer and Marc announced their split in 2011 and finalized their divorce in June 2014.
In late 2011, Jennifer reportedly briefly dated Bradley Cooper after her split from Marc.
The two were spotted on several dates in Los Angeles and New York City, but eventually things fizzled out and they remained friends.
Jennifer even gave Bradley some sweet advice before his performance at the 2019 Oscars with Lady Gaga.
Jennifer started dating Casper Smart in November 2011. After dating on and off for years, Jennifer and the backup dancer split for good in August 2016.
Jennifer and Drake first connected in December 2016 when he attended one of her All I Have shows in Vegas. A few weeks later it was reported that they were dating.
In February 2017, it was revealed that Jennifer and “Hotline Bling” entertainer had split up due to their busy schedules.
On his 2018 track “Diplomatic Immunity,” Drake rapped about his relationship with Jennifer.
